Transaction 563039175dcf726baf19d1bc333edadc121653ef49327bd5cb0ec994843ada03
1 Input
1 Output
-
563039175dcf726baf19d1bc333edadc121653ef49327bd5cb0ec994843ada03:0
- value
- 5239
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8fc62b5e32d25f714bb083da52b399a0862cb530ffcc7b160854268f1ae1e8e1
- address
- bc1p3lrzkh3j6f0hzjass0d99vue5zrzedfsllx8k9sg2sng7xhparsslp85ef